Understanding the Submersible Sump Pump


A submersible sump pump is designed to operate while submerged in water. It effectively removes accumulated water from pits, often located in basements or crawl spaces. The key advantage of submersible pumps is their ability to prevent flooding, mold growth, and structural damage caused by excess water.


The 1% HP rating refers to the motor's horsepower, an important factor that influences the pump's capacity to move water. A pump with 1% HP is capable of handling moderate water levels, making it suitable for homes that experience minimal flooding or water accumulation.


Key Features


1. Energy Efficiency One of the significant advantages of a 1% HP submersible sump pump is its energy efficiency. With moderate power requirements, these pumps can help homeowners save on energy bills while effectively managing water levels.


2. Compact Design Submersible pumps are typically compact. This design allows them to fit into narrow sump pits, making them ideal for situations where space is limited.


3. Automatic Operation Many modern 1% HP submersible sump pumps come equipped with automatic float switches. These switches activate the pump when water reaches a certain level, ensuring that your sump pump operates only when necessary, further enhancing energy efficiency.


4. Durability Built to withstand prolonged exposure to water, submersible pumps are made from corrosion-resistant materials. This durability ensures a longer lifespan, saving homeowners from frequent replacements.

Considerations Before Purchase


While a 1% HP submersible sump pump is generally suitable for moderate conditions, potential buyers should consider their specific needs before purchasing. For instance, if your area experiences extreme flooding, you may want to invest in a more powerful pump. Additionally, consider the depth of your sump pit, as some pumps may not fit all configurations.


Regular maintenance is essential for ensuring your sump pump remains in good working condition. This includes routine checks on the motor, cleaning out debris, and testing the float switch.

Unlike traditional pumps that require priming and are positioned outside the water source, a 3/4 submersible pump operates within the liquid. The motor is sealed and designed to prevent water damage, allowing it to run efficiently while submerged. The pump uses an impeller, a rotating component, to create centrifugal force, which draws water into the pump and expels it through the discharge outlet. The “3/4” refers to the outlet size, indicating the diameter of the discharge pipe fitting. This size is common for many household and light commercial applications where a moderate flow rate is sufficient.
